Description

This story is about a little boy whose mother is an active Marine in the United States' armed forces.

Winston is a very responsible little boy; however, he does worry a great deal about his mother's well-being.

While on a Treasure Hunt, a game designed by his mother using riddles written in a letter Winston received, an unfortunate accident occurs and his mother ends up with a serious injury.

Will they complete the treasure hunt? Stand with Winston and his father as they draw strength from each other to deal with a life's situation that changes their entire world.

This story can be enjoyed by children ages eight and above
